Shell Asset Management Co. cut its stake in shares of Celestica, Inc. (NYSE:CLS – Free Report) (TSE:CLS) by 96.4% during the third quarter, according to its most recent Form 13F fil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 1,100 shares of the technology company’s stock after selling 29,481 shares during the quarter. Shell Asset Management Co.’s holdings in Celestica were worth $271,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Celestica Company Profile
Celestica Inc is a multinational electronics manufacturing services (EMS) company that provides design, engineering, manufacturing and supply chain solutions to original equipment manufacturers across a range of industries. Headquartered in Toronto, Ontario, Canada, Celestica works with customers to develop and produce complex electronic and electro-mechanical products, integrating activities from product design and prototyping through high-volume assembly, testing and final system integration.
The company’s service offering typically includes product engineering and design support, printed circuit board assembly, box-build and systems assembly, automated test and inspection, aftermarket repair and refurbishment, and end-to-end supply chain and logistics management.
